(S) Died In Committee
Summary
The bill amends Mississippi law so that each taxing unit must, by August 20 each fiscal year, mail a notice to every property owner showing last year’s ad valorem tax, the millage rate used, the projected tax for the current year if the rate stays the same, and the difference. It also sets uniform procedures for public‑hearing notices, advertising, and opportunities for citizens to comment on budget and tax‑levy proposals. The goal is to increase transparency and give taxpayers clearer information about their property taxes.
